The voice behind the memorable Shah Rukh Khan songs from the 90s, Abhijeet Bhattacharya has landed himself in a soup again.
A case has been registered against him for allegedly abusing and using foul language against a woman on phone.
The woman has alleged that she had an argument with the singer regarding some work in their society. During the argument, the singer verbally abused the lady.
"The woman had an argument with the singer over some drilling work being done in the society. She claims that she was abused by him. We have registered a case and will be investigating the case further," said a police officer on the condition of anonymity to Hindustan Times. 
The police have registered a First Information Report (FIR) under section 509 (Word, gesture or act intended to insult the modesty of a woman) and 506 (Criminal intimidation) of the Indian Penal Code (IPC).
Abhijeet in his defense said to the newspaper, "She has been threatening me and others to extort money. I have given a commercial place on rent. My tenants were getting some work done, and she objected to it. Being the owner of the place, I intervened in it."
This is not the first the singer has been embroiled in a controversy.
In 2015, he was booked by the police for allegedly molesting and abusing a 34-year-old at Durga Puja pandal in Lokhandwala.
